The University of Georgia is a public research university founded in 1785 and currently ranks among the top 20 public universities in the United States. Located in Athens, approximately 65 miles northeast of Atlanta, the university employs over 3,100 faculty members and 7,700 staff members, with an enrollment exceeding 41,000 students.
